Jimmy Bullard believes his former club Fulham could be good enough to qualify for Europe this season.

Martin Jol’s side have secured comfortable home victories against Norwich and West Brom but struggled on their travels, losing to Manchester United and West Ham.

But Bullard, who played for the Cottagers between 2006 and 2009 and now turns out for MK Dons, thinks Jol’s squad is good enough to push up the table.

“It’s early days and Martin Jol is doing a great job,” he told Fulham’s official website.

“Hopefully Fulham will do a little better away from home than they have the past couple of years.

“I think Fulham have got to kick on as they’ve got the players behind them now to maybe get into those top six or top eight places.”
